As most parts of the country enter the oven and steamer era, how to avoid air compressor accidents caused by high temperatures in summer is a hot topic in the industry.
There have been many accidents caused by high temperatures when air compressors are running in summer, and the causes of these failures are almost all high temperatures and operating errors, a large part of which are caused by the failure of air compressors not being handled in time.
The hot summer has always been a big challenge for the operation of air compressors, so we have always emphasized that users must create a well-ventilated working environment for the air compressor system and shut down for rest when the ambient temperature is too high (over 40°C).
In addition, for the running air compressor, please shut down immediately if any abnormality is found. It must be restarted only after all abnormal phenomena have been reasonably resolved. The most important thing is to regularly do a good job of air compressor maintenance just in case.

During the long-term continuous operation of the screw air compressor, electrical energy is converted into mechanical energy, and mechanical energy is converted into wind energy. In the process of converting mechanical energy into wind energy, the air is strongly compressed at high pressure, causing its temperature to rise sharply. This is a mechanical energy conversion phenomenon in common physics. The high-temperature heat generated by the high-speed rotation of the air compressor screw is mixed with oil/gas steam by the addition of the air compressor lubricating oil and discharged from the body. The heat of this part of the high-temperature oil and gas flow is equivalent to 3/4 of the air compressor input power. Its temperature is usually 80℃ (winter)-100℃ (summer and autumn). Such high temperatures can easily cause major accidents such as fires if there is no good ventilation environment.
The temperature is high in summer. It is recommended that you must pay attention to the temperature when using the air compressor. Do not place flammable items where the air compressor works.
